  • American Fruits and Vegetables With The Lowest Levels Of Chemicals

    Fruit and vegetables are rich in vitamins, minerals and phytonutrients but today, they are also loaded with heavy chemicals. The chemicals used in the growing, processing, and packaging of food have become an issue of increasing concern among people worldwide since artificial chemicals are known to have a wide range of negative effects on human health. But don’t worry, there are many ways to reduce the amount of synthetic chemicals you consume without sacrificing your favourite foods.   • Why Plastic-Free Tea Bags Are Better For Your Health?

    Plastic tea bags release billions of nanoplastics and microplastics in water when brewed at 95°C. Microplastics are plastic fragments that are less than 5 mms in length each but larger than nanoplastics. Read More
